Prescriptions

  • When requesting a repeat prescription, please use the request slip from your previous prescription or complete a repeat prescription form available from reception.
  • All prescription requests must be in writing and placed into the "Prescription box" in the reception waiting area.
  • Patients can book appointments order repeat prescriptions and access their medical records by downloading the NHS App please ask at reception for details.

Prescription requests are not taken over the telephone to avoid errors and for legal reasons. Please do not ask the practice staff to write repeat prescription requests for you for the same reasons.

  • Allow 48hours for repeat prescriptions to be processed. Extra time is needed for prescriptions requested late on Friday afternoons and just before or after public holidays.
  • Repeat prescriptions can be requested by post, if a self addressed enveloped (SAE) with the appropriate postage stamp is enclosed. The prescription request will be processed and posted back to the patient. Please allow at least one week for postal repeat prescription requests.
  • Housebound patients can arrange with our local pharmacies to request and deliver medication.
  • Our local pharmacists also provide repeat prescriptions services.
